doc47 Posted October 8, 2011 Share Posted October 8, 2011 I've used the neoprene sleeves on my GS in Africa and they've worked very nicely. After 2 years they're looking a bit ratty but for the price of one set of TT guards you can replace these for years. In fact, you can buy neoprene in many fabric shops and sew your own. They're just a tube that fits snugly around the fork tube. Link to comment

Mine are 5 years old and look very good. The fork sleeves don't block any airflow as they fit tight to the fork legs. These bikes go through fork seals when exposed to grunge, so the protection is a must. Here is a pick (sorry, no close-up image) of the sleeves on the GS Link to comment
